And if you aren’t sure of the system file appropriate for Linux, the best option would be Ext4.Ext4 is the default file system on most Linux distributions because it is the advanced version of the Ext3 file system. If you’re formatting an external drive you want to share with other operating systems like macOS and Windows, you shouldn’t use the Ext4 file system as the device won’t read it.
